Mr. Lee has been working with LOTTE Chemical Corporation, South Korea since 1992, spending his first twelve years in the Production Control Team in the Ulsan Plant, where he was in charge of planning, budgeting, cost accounting and decision making support. He graduated from Hanyang University, majoring in Business Administration in 1989. Mr. Lee has replaced the outgoing Executive Director, Mr. Oh Hun Im.
Mr. Lee has previously served as a non-executive Director on the Company’s Board from April 2013 to June 2014.

Lotte Chemical Pakistan Limited (LCPL) is a Pakistan-based manufacturer and supplier of Purified Terephthalic Acid (PTA). The Company has the capacity to produce approximately 500, 000 tons of PTA per year through its plant located at Port Qasim, Karachi. It operates in the manufacture and sale of chemicals segment. The Company is a supplier for the domestic polyester and polyethylene terephthalate (PET) industries. For producing PTA, it imports its feedstock (Paraxylene) from suppliers based in Asia and Middle-East region. PTA is the primary raw material for producing polyester fiber, polyester filament yarn, polyester film and PET.
